SAIA programmable logic controllers (PLCs), produced by Saia Burgess Controls (SBC)—a brand now under Honeywell—are known for their exceptional robustness, openness, and long-term compatibility. They are widely used in critical infrastructure, building automation, and advanced manufacturing, largely due to their powerful and integrated software ecosystem. At the heart of this ecosystem is the , a unified platform for programming, configuring, and maintaining SAIA automation systems.

SAIA PG5 shines in decentralized process control and building automation. If you need a PLC that acts like a mini-server (web, email, FTP), PG5 is superior. If you need heavy motion control (servo axes), Siemens remains stronger.

The PG5 suite is not merely a programming tool; it is a complete engineering framework that brings together all the necessary components for project development. This unified approach eliminates the need for multiple disparate software packages, streamlining workflows and reducing complexity.
